Hi, I have just bought myself a Versa and am wanting to sell my Charge 2. 

 

What do I need to do so that the buyer receives it as ‘new’. Do I lose all of my data on the app when I clear the watch? (I do a lot of long distance running so I don’t want to lose this as it spans back about 2 years)

 

thanks

You won't lose any data.  Once data is synced,  it is all stored in the database on Fitbit computers by your account, so when you use the same account, the new data will continue seamlessly.

 

First, sync from the Charge 2 to make sure you get all the data from it.

Then on the phone app, on the tracker page, tap the trash can icon near top right.

Then from phone bluetooth settings, check if Charge 2 is still paired to phone,  If so, unpair it.

 

Then, logged into app in same account/email, add the Versa.

 

 

Thee will  be nothing personal on the Charge 2.  In fact after it clears at midnight, the data might all be cleared.
